Title 7 › Chapter CHAPTER 100— - AGRICULTURAL MARKET TRANSITION › Subchapter SUBCHAPTER III— - NONRECOURSE MARKETING ASSISTANCE LOANS AND LOAN DEFICIENCY PAYMENTS › § 7231
For the 1996 through 2002 crops, the Secretary must offer nonrecourse marketing assistance loans to producers for loan commodities grown on their farms. The loans must follow rules the Secretary sets and use the loan rates in section 7232. Eligible production includes crops on farms with eligible cropland under a production flexibility contract for contract commodities, and any production of extra long staple cotton and oilseeds. Borrowers must follow the conservation and wetland protection rules in subtitles B and C of title XII of the Food Security Act of 1985 (16 U.S.C. 3811 et seq.; 16 U.S.C. 3821 et seq.) while the loan is active. The Secretary must also run the program so that combining a farm with another farm that lacks eligible cropland under a production flexibility contract does not cause extra spending under this subchapter.
